Wood-Burning Fireplace Cleaning in Indialantic, FL

Firebox Wall and Ceiling Cleaning in Indialantic

The firebox walls and ceiling accumulate baked-on soot deposits that go beyond loose ash in Indialantic, FL. These are carbon deposits that have been heated repeatedly and adhere to the refractory brick surface. Removing them correctly requires appropriate cleaning technique for refractory brick, not abrasive scrubbing that damages the mortar joints or the brick faces in Indialantic. Brushers cleans firebox walls and ceilings using methods appropriate for refractory surfaces, removing soot deposits without damaging the refractory materials in Indialantic, FL. The firebox is also inspected during cleaning for refractory mortar cracking and firebrick damage that warrants repair before use in Indialantic.

Complete Ash Removal in Indialantic, FL

Complete ash removal from the firebox floor and ash pit where present is part of every Brushers wood-burning fireplace cleaning in Indialantic. Ash accumulation to excessive depth impairs air circulation beneath the grate that a correctly burning fire requires in Indialantic, FL. More than a few inches of ash accumulation under the grate restricts the air supply that feeds combustion from below, producing fires that burn less efficiently and generate more smoke in Indialantic. Brushers removes all accumulated ash and disposes of it appropriately as part of the service in Indialantic, FL. We do not leave ash removal for the homeowner in Indialantic.

Damper Cleaning and Assessment in Indialantic, FL

The damper plate and frame accumulate soot and corrosion deposits that eventually impair its ability to open, close, and seal correctly in Indialantic. Brushers cleans the damper plate and frame during every wood-burning fireplace cleaning and assesses the damper's operation in Indialantic, FL. A damper that does not seal correctly when closed allows cold air infiltration in winter and warm humid air in summer in Indialantic. Both affect comfort and in the case of humid air, contribute to the off-gassing creosote odor that many homeowners notice in warm weather in Indialantic, FL.

Gas Fireplace Cleaning in Indialantic, FL

Why Gas Fireplaces Need Annual Cleaning in Indialantic

Gas fireplaces are often assumed to be self-maintaining because they produce less visible residue than wood-burning units in Indialantic, FL. They are not in Indialantic. Gas combustion produces water vapor and minor combustion byproducts that accumulate on the burner, the log set, the glass, and the firebox interior over time in Indialantic, FL. Dust and pet hair drawn into the fireplace by convection airflow during operation accumulates on the log set, burner ports, and blower components in Indialantic. And the glass develops a white mineral haze from the gas combustion water vapor that reduces flame visibility and the fireplace's visual appeal in Indialantic, FL. Annual cleaning maintains appearance, combustion efficiency, and long-term mechanical reliability in Indialantic.

Burner Assembly Cleaning in Indialantic, FL

The gas fireplace burner accumulates dust and debris in its ports over time in Indialantic. Partially blocked burner ports produce uneven flame patterns where some ports produce full flame while others produce reduced or no flame in Indialantic, FL. Thorough burner port cleaning restores the even, consistent flame pattern that a correctly functioning gas burner produces in Indialantic. Brushers cleans gas fireplace burner assemblies using compressed air and appropriate cleaning tools in Indialantic, FL, removing dust and debris from all burner ports without damaging the burner surface in Indialantic. We also inspect the burner assembly for corrosion, cracking, or deterioration that warrants replacement in Indialantic, FL.

Log Set and Decorative Media Cleaning in Indialantic

The ceramic or refractory log set in a gas fireplace accumulates dust, minor combustion residue, and heat-baked residue of airborne particles that settle on the log surfaces over time in Indialantic, FL. Where decorative media including glass beads, river stones, or lava rocks is used, those media accumulate dust and combustion residue that dulls their appearance and can partially block burner ports beneath them in Indialantic. Brushers cleans log sets and decorative media during every gas fireplace cleaning, restoring their appearance and confirming their correct positioning over the burner assembly in Indialantic, FL.

Gas Fireplace Glass. The White Haze Problem. in Indialantic, FL

The interior surface of a gas fireplace glass panel develops a white haze over time in Indialantic. This is a calcium or mineral deposit from water vapor in the combustion gases that condenses and deposits on the glass surface in Indialantic, FL. Standard glass cleaner does not remove it. It streaks over it. Gas fireplace glass requires specific cleaning products formulated for the mineral deposit that forms from gas combustion water vapor in Indialantic. Brushers uses gas fireplace-specific glass cleaning products on every gas fireplace cleaning, removing the white haze completely and restoring the clear, unobstructed view of the flame in Indialantic, FL.

Electric Fireplace Cleaning in Indialantic, FL

What Accumulates in an Electric Fireplace in Indialantic

Electric fireplaces accumulate dust on the LED flame components, the reflective panels that create the flame effect, the glass front panel, and the heating element and blower components in Indialantic, FL. Dust accumulation on the flame effect components reduces the quality and realism of the flame effect, producing a flat, washed-out appearance rather than the crisp, dimensional flame effect of a clean unit in Indialantic. Dust on the heating element and blower produces a burning smell when the heater is first activated in Indialantic, FL. And fingerprints and indoor air pollutants settle on the glass front panel and reduce the clarity of the flame view in Indialantic.
